As the Warehouse Associate, we need someone who will own a variety of material handling duties such as receiving, loading / unloading material, pulling / assembling customer orders, and performing inventory checks. This position involves the daily use of forklift equipment.

Primary Objective :

  • Performs a variety of material-handling duties associated with the warehouse.

Primary Function and Scope :

  • Performs a variety of warehouse duties such as pulling / assembling customer orders, checking outbound orders for accuracy / completeness, inventory stock checks, restocking and labeling vendor products, maintaining displays (tools, caulk, etc.), moving, storing, and replenishing material, and conduct daily cycle counts.
  • Performs receiving duties such as receiving and unloading inbound material, processing inbound shipments and stock material, processing customer returns, and notifying management of damaged shipments for freight claims.
  • Operates forklift equipment.
  • Maintains clean and organized facility by sweeping, trash removal, restroom, general office maintenance, etc.
  • May wait on customers and prepare sales slips.
  • Maintains a safe working environment by obeying all safety rules outlined in the Safety Program and reporting all accidents, unsafe conditions, and acts to Management.
  • Performs other related duties as required.
  • Experience and Knowledge Required :

  • High School diploma or equivalent experience.
  • Certified Forklift Operator.
  • 3+ years of previous warehouse experience preferred.
  • Competencies :

  • Basic math skills, organization skills, customer service skills, fluency in English, detail-oriented, and safety-conscious.
